Unlocking Market Trends with Momentum Strategy Analysis

Momentum strategy analysis is a powerful tool for analysts looking to capitalize Volume Analysis Strategy on market trends. By identifying assets with strong price trends, traders can likely achieve significant profits. This approach relies on the idea that assets which have been performing well are prone to continue their upward trajectory.

Momentum strategies often utilize technical analysis indicators such as moving averages, relative strength index (RSI), and MACD, which can help investors gauge the strength of an asset's momentum.

Nevertheless, it is crucial to remember that momentum trading can be volatile.

Market trends are constantly shifting, and a strategy that works today may not be successful tomorrow. Therefore, it is important for analysts to continuously monitor market conditions and adjust their strategies accordingly.

Swing Trading Mastery Through Technical Analysis

Unlocking profitability in the realm of swing trading hinges on a robust understanding and application of technical analysis tools. These analytical methods, employed by astute traders, aim to decipher market movements through historical price data and volume fluctuations. By recognizing key chart formations, support and resistance levels, and momentum indicators, swing traders can make informed decisions regarding entry and exit points for their positions. A comprehensive toolkit encompasses a variety of indicators, such as moving averages, Bollinger Bands, MACD, and RSI, each offering valuable insights into the market's sentiment and potential trajectory.

Algorithmic Momentum Trading: Maximizing Profits with Data

Momentum investing has long attracted the attention of investors seeking to capitalize on trending assets. Quantitative momentum investing takes this concept one step ahead by leveraging sophisticated algorithms and data analysis to identify and exploit short-term price movements. By employing mathematical models and statistical methodologies, these systems can efficiently scan vast amounts of market data, highlighting securities exhibiting strong momentum characteristics. Enables investors to capitalize on upward price trends and potentially maximize portfolio returns.

  • Moreover, quantitative momentum strategies often utilize risk management techniques to control potential losses.
  • Specifically, some algorithms use stop-loss orders or position sizing strategies to limit downside.

As a result, quantitative momentum investing can be a valuable tool for traders seeking to enhance their returns while managing risk. However, it's essential to remember that no investment strategy is risk-free, and quantitative momentum strategies are not immune to market fluctuations.
